Throughout my tenure at large, bureaucratic companies like MG and Kayson, I gained extensive experience and navigated complex organizational protocols for major projects—including Pardis housing, the Qom-Garmsar Expressway, Shiraz Metro Line 2, and Bajouli-Holi Dam and Power Plant. ...
Driven by a vision to establish a new, agile construction team within a wholly private environment, I founded Mika Group’s Engineering and Construction Department. The journey was extraordinary—creating a flexible, modern organizational structure that rapidly expanded from three initial members and no ongoing projects to sixty engineers and 150,000 square meters of active construction within just five years.
This remarkable achievement was fueled by camaraderie, shared learning, and innovation, despite challenges in defining clear strategic connections, managing interests, and overcoming setbacks. Kayson Company: Optimization of Mass Housing Construction (2011-2013), University Engineering and Optimization Representative Kayson, one of the largest companies active in mass housing development, successfully completed over 10,000 residential units in Kermanshah using the in-situ monolithic concrete method. At that time, approximately 16,000 units were under construction in the Pardis New Town. The same method was also used to complete over 10,000 residential units in Venezuela. ...
Given the competitive nature of this market and the need for innovative economic approaches in the industry, Kayson sought to reassess and comprehensively optimize the cost-effectiveness, quality, environmental impact, and detailed execution methods of their construction processes. To ensure higher technical efficiency and lower total costs, the company contracted the University of Tehran to study and optimize their execution methods.
This project coincided with the beginning of my doctoral studies in Construction Engineering and Management, leading to my leadership of the project within an academic and research-oriented environment—an uncommon and valuable experience bridging theoretical research with practical application.
